Publisher Description:
Almost fifty years ago, a great tragedy occurred in Dallas, Texas. In The Last Texas Town Welcomes JFK, this significant event becomes our story's backdrop, and the town of Ft. Worth becomes the story's hero. African American, Cub Scout James Thomas is a compelling narrator; he and his family permit readers to relive some of the glorious events preceding the assassination of President John F. Kennedy. From their vantage point, a softer, child-centered, even ageless examination of history is allowed to emerge.
